Petition Increase threshold for car tax surcharge to cars with a list price of £45,000

We ask the government to raise the threshold for the additional £390 tax from cars with a list price of £40000 to those with a list price of £45000. Many households needing to buy new family sized cars will already be stretching to pay the cost, let alone an extra £32.50 a month.

More details

As it stands if you purchase a new car with a retail price of £40,000 or more you will be subject to £390 a year EXTRA road tax bringing it to over £500 a year for some people.

Considering inflation being the way that it is, many family size cars are now into and over the £40000 bracket for even some of the more basic models. Especially if you want to purchase a hybrid vehicle to “help the planet” you are likely to be going over the £40000 margin meaning an extra £32.50 per month.
